Pre-chamber Assisted Ammonia Internal Combustion Engine: Reviewchamber for ammonia-fuelled engines is promising due to its strong turbulence generation capability and well-distributed spatial ignition characteristics. This work reviews pre-chamber-assisted IC engines operated in single and dual fuel modes using ammonia.lattice 发表于 2025-3-29 08:15:58
